ВВЕДЕНИЕ 3
Глава 1. АНАЛИЗ БИЗНЕС-ПРОЦЕССОВ РАЗРАБОТКИ КОНТЕНТОВ В ДИСТАНЦИОННОМ ОБУЧЕНИИ 6
1.1 Характеристика предприятия и его деятельности 6
1.2 Понятие дистанционного обучения 8
1.3 Анализ бизнес-процессов разработки контентов, нуждающихся в
автоматизации 12
Глава 2. РАЗРАБОТКА И ПРОЕКТИРОВАНИЕ СИСТЕМЫ
СОПРОВОЖДЕНИЯ КОНТЕНТОВ 17
2.1 Определение требований к системе 17
2.2 Разработка диаграммы вариантов использования 19
2.3 Разработка логической модели данных 24
2.3.1 Логическая модель данных 24
2.3.2 Выбор системы управления базой данных 25
2.4 Физическое моделирование данных 27
2.5 Разработка диаграммы компонентов системы 28
2.6 Разработка диаграммы развертывания системы 30
Глава 3. РЕАЛИЗАЦИЯ СИСТЕМЫ ПО СОПРОВОЖДЕНИЮ КОНТЕНТОВ ДЛЯ ДИСТАНЦИОННОГО ОБУЧЕНИЯ 32
3.1 Выбор языка программирования 32
3.2 Реализация основных функциональных компонентов системы 34
ЗАКЛЮЧЕНИЕ 43
СПИСОК ИСПОЛЬЗУЕМОЙ ЛИТЕРАТУРЫ 44
На настоящий момент, во всем мире существует большое количество разных предприятий. Главным фактором успеха какого-либо из этих предприятий является квалифицированная автоматизация всех его бизнес- процессов. Управление передовым предприятием в условиях рыночной экономики представляет из себя непростой процесс, включающий в себя выбор и реализацию особого комплекта управленческих воздействий имея цель стратегической задачи обеспечивания его устойчивого финансового и социально-экономического развития.
Развитие новых информационных технологий, средств коммуникации и взаимосвязи требует неизменного роста объема знаний, нужного любому человеку в своей деятельности. Каждый работник или кандидат на вакансию ощущает потребность в увеличении собственной квалификации и навыка. Главы компаний заинтересованы в повышении уровня знаний и переподготовки собственных сотрудников в отсутствии отрыва от производства и в короткие сроки. Студентам необходимо получать знания по своей специальности, используя свежие технологии в образовании, что, собственно в дальнейшем может помочь им в постоянном самообразовании.
Дистанционное обучение — это новая форма учебного процесса, в которой используются классические и инновационные способы преподавания. Дистанционное обучение базируется на новых способах представления данных и учебных материалов в электронном виде (гипертекстовая разметка документов, звук и видео, интегрированные в электронный документ, интерактивность при работе с данными и так далее) и применении новейших технологий с помощью интернета для доставки электронных учебных материалов учащимся. Разумеется, что невозможно всю жизнь провести за партой. Следовательно, нужно постоянно обращаться к разным образовательным услугам в различные годы собственной жизни, что, конечно же, станет происходить, прежде всего, дистанционно, без отрыва от основной деятельности.
Поэтому система дистанционного образования обязана считаться важным составляющим непрерывного образования, в котором должна формироваться умственная готовность личности к изучению свежих познаний, к тому, чтобы за весь период трудовой деятельности специалист несколько раз овладевал новой профессией. Образно говоря, в данной системе воспитывается профессиональный ученик.
Превосходством дистанционной формы обучения перед очной формой считается вероятность обучаться в комфортном для учащегося режиме. Можно подбирать удобное для вас время, без отрыва от семьи и основной работы, в том числе и — не выходя из дома. Дистанционная форма удобна тем, кто желает без помощи других распределять свое время и вовсе не быть зависимым от места и времени проведения занятий, так как в случае учебы через интернет на лекции ходить не надо. Необходимо иметь в свободном доступе только компьютер и выход в интернет.
Студент базового уровня обучения дистанционной формы получает эти же самые знания, что и студент, собственно, посещающий очные занятия. Единственным различием будет то, что для дистанционного обучения студенту необходимо иметь некую выдержку в своем характере.
В соответствии с большим разнообразием информационных систем для дистанционного обучения, некоторые из них имеют существенные недостатки. Например, при загрузке в систему обучающих материалов (контентов), можно столкнуться с тем, что загруженные файлы имеют одинаковые наименования. Так как эти файлы загружают непосредственно сами преподаватели, они не могут следить за правильными названиями файлов. Допустим, для лекции по предмету “Информационные системы” нужно загрузить файл, соответствующий названию имени предмета. Если в первый раз все удачно прошло, то в следующий раз файл может называться уже по-другому и система его не сможет принять. Следовательно, для решения этой проблемы нужно разработать систему, которая устранит один из таких недостатков.
Актуальность данной работы обусловлена необходимостью автоматизации бизнес-процессов при разработке контентов для дистанционного обучения.
Цель выпускной квалификационной работы: разработка системы для автоматизации бизнес-процессов дистанционной формы обучения.
Объект выпускной квалификационной работы: процесс разработки контентов для дистанционного обучения.
Предмет исследования: автоматизация бизнес-процессов деятельности отдела разработки информационных систем.
Для достижения поставленной цели бакалаврской работы необходимо решить следующие задачи:
• проанализировать предметную область отдела разработки информационных систем;
• проанализировать процессы, нуждающиеся в автоматизации и оптимизации;
• проектирование системы, реализующая автоматизацию бизнес- процессов;
• реализация и тестирование разработанной системы.
Данная выпускная квалификационная работа состоит из введения, трех глав, заключения и списка литературы.
Первая глава включает в себя описание предметной области, обоснование необходимости разработки системы для автоматизации бизнес-процессов дистанционной формы обучения. Во второй главе рассматривается разработка и проектирование системы по сопровождению контентов для автоматизации бизнес-процессов дистанционной формы обучения.
Третья глава описывает реализацию и тестирование системы для автоматизации бизнес-процессов дистанционной формы обучения.
Заключение посвящено основным выводам и предложениям по автоматизации бизнес-процессов в дистанционном обучении.
ВКР посвящена актуальной проблеме разработки системы сопровождения контентов для дистанционного обучения.
В ходе выполнения ВКР достигнуты следующие результаты:
1) был произведен анализ предметной области. На основе структурного подхода и методологии IDEF0 разработана концептуальная модель системы сопровождения контентов;
2) сформулированы основные требования к системе сопровождения контентов;
3) на основе методологии объектно-ориентированного анализа и языка UML разработана логическая модель системы сопровождения контентов;
4) разработана физическая модель данных системы сопровождения контентов;
5) с помощью технологий PHP и MySQL было разработано программное приложение сопровождения контентов для дистанционного обучения ВУЗа.
Результаты ВКР могут быть рекомендованы для решения задач автоматизации бизнес-процессов разработки контентов в дистанционном обучении.
1. С. Зарецкая. Дистанционное обучение в современном мире / С. Зарецкая, И. Животовская, Л. Можаева, Т. Черноморова. - М.: ИНИОН РАН, 2002. - 136 с.
2. Гаевская, Е.Г. Технологии сетевого дистанционного обучения / Е.Г. Гаевская // учебное пособие. - СПб.: Ф-т филологии и искусств СПбГУ, 2007. - 55с.
3. Черемных, С.В. Моделирование и анализ систем. IDEF-технологии / Черемных, С.В, Семенов, И.О., Ручкин, В.С. - М.: Финансы и статистика, 2006.- 188 с.
4. Всяких, Е. И. Практика и проблематика моделирования бизнес- процессов / Всяких Е. И. - М.: ИТ-Экономика, 2008. - 264 с.
5. Заботина, Н.Н. Проектирование информационных систем: учеб. пособие / Н.Н. Заботина. - М.: ИНФРА-М, 2013. - 331 с.
6. Петров, В. Ю. Введение в системы баз данных: учеб. пособие / В. Ю. Петров, П. В. Бураков. - СПб: СПбГУ ИТМО, 2010. - 128 с.
7. Пьюривал, С. Основы разработки веб-приложений / С. Пьюривал. — СПб.: Питер, 2015. - 272 с.
8. Мкртычев, С. В. Информационные системы в социальном менеджменте: учеб. пособие / С. В. Мкртычев; ТГУ; Ин-т математики, физики и информационных технологий; каф. «Информатика и вычислительная техника».
- ТГУ. - Тольятти: ТГУ, 2012. - 78 с.
9. Мелихов, А. Ю. Проектирование автоматизированных систем обработки информации и управления: Учеб. пособие / А. Ю. Мелихов. - М.: Ханты-Мансийск: Информационно-издательский центр ЮГУ, 2010. - 132 с.
10. Инюшкина, О. Г. Проектирование информационных систем (на примере методов структурного системного анализа): учебное пособие / О. Г. Инюшкина. - ЕКб: Форт-Диалог Исеть, 2014. - 240 с.
Электронные ресурсы
11. Центр новых информационных технологий // О центре [Электронный ресурс]:http://cnit.tltsu.ru/sites/site.php?s=117&m=883 (дата обращения 01.06.2017).
12. Крайнова О. А. Технологии дистанционного обучения
[Электронный ресурс]: учебное пособие / О.А. Крайнова. - Электрон. дан. - Тольятти.: Изд-во Тольяттинский государственный университет, 2014. - 124 с. - Режим
доступа:http://dspace.tltsu.rU/bitstream/123456789/395/1/%D0%9A%D1%80%D0%B0%D0%B9%D0%BD%D0%BE%D0%B2%D0%B0%201 -24- 13.pdf (дата
обращения 01.06.2017).
13. Требования к системе: классификация FURPS+ [Электронный
ресурс]: https://sysana.wordpress.com/2010/09/16/furps (дата обращения
01.06.2017).
14. Организационная структура // Центр новых информационных технологий [Электронный ресурс]. - Электрон. дан. - Режим доступа: http://cnit.tltsu.ru/sites/site.php?s=117&m=29465 (дата обращения 01.06.2017).
15. Технология обучения // Росдистант [Электронный ресурс]. -
Электрон. дан. - Режим доступа:http://www.rosdistant.ru/how (дата обращения 01.06.2017).
Литература на иностранном языке
16. Mehzabul Hoque Nahid. Institutional and specialized Distance learning program accreditation [Text] / Mehzabul Hoque Nahid // American Journal of Engineering Research (AJER). - Volume-4, Issue-9, 2015. - PP. 81-86.
17. Jurgen Moormann, Wasana Bandara. Editorial: Learning, teaching and disseminating knowledge in business process management. [Text] / J. Moormann // Knowledge Management & E-Learning: An International Journal. - Volume 4, Issue 4, 2012. - PP. 390-394.
18. Dorota Wojcicka-Migasiuk, Arkadiusz Urzcdowski. Internet tools in education at different levels of teaching [Text] / Arkadiusz U. // Advances in Science and Technology Research Journal. - Volume 8, Issue 24, 2014. - PP. 66-71.
19. Rasneet Kaur Chauhan and Iqbal Singh. Latest Research and Development on Software Testing Techniques and Tools [Text] / Rasneet Kaur Chauhan // International Journal of Current Engineering and Technology. - Volume- 4, No.4, Aug 2014.
20. Iqbal H. Sarker, Faisal Faruque, Ujjal Hossen and Atikur Rahman. A Survey of Software Development Process Models in Software Engineering [Text] / Iqbal H. Sarker // International Journal of Software Engineering and Its Applications. - Volume-9, No. 11, 2015. - PP. 55-70.